is it good etiquette to request for refund?
He was quite pleaseant to deal with (althought it took nearly a MONTH to get it here) and if I do get a refund, don't I loose out in money? Paypal transfer fees, shipping back fees etc. ? Are there other options? ask for money reinbursement, ask for favors (chicago = yojimbo's) I wouldn't pay for any shipping if the seller knows about the ding. In fact, I wouldn't put any more money forward at all if the seller knew about the ding and I would expect a full refund. Go through eBay/Paypal if the seller is not upfront about the problem, they come down hard on fraudulent sellers (if that is the case here). Chicago may have some good bike stores but Toronto has at least two excellent bike stores, Urbane and The Cavern, both of which are probably just as cheap, if not cheaper, if you factor in the dollar exchange and the shipping. I really doubt that there is anything you can get at Yojimbo's that you couldn't get or order from those two stores. Lastly, act fast!
